Prudential to take over insurance firm

Prudential Plc has announced its intention to acquire the remaining shares of its joint venture, Prudential Zenith Life Insurance Limited, taking full ownership of the Nigerian insurance firm. The Managing Director of Strategic Business Group, Prudential, Solmaz Altin, disclosed that at a press conference in Lagos on Friday. Army wins Armed Forces Games

The Nigerian Army emerged as champion of the Nigerian Armed Forces Games, which came to a thrilling end on Friday, September 27, 2024, at the Ahmadu Bello Stadium in Kaduna. The Nigerian Army won a total medal of 264, comprising 172 gold, 60 silver, and 32 bronze medals; the Nigerian Air Force came in second with a total of 187 medals of 33 gold, 103 silver, and 51 bronze; and the Nigerian Navy came in third with a total of 129 medals,… Read the full article here
